[PATCH 1/2] hwmon: (cros_ec) Implement custom kelvin to celsius conversions

The ChromeOS EC APIs use integers representing degrees kelvin for
temperatures. The default conversions from linux/units.h will then
always convert these integer degrees celsius with a 150 millidegree
offset. This is a bit confusing, as it also differs from other CrOS EC
tooling. Internally the EC uses a kelvin to celsius offset of a round
273, so the current conversion is also not entirely accurate.

Implement a custom conversion which preserves round values.

+/* This differs slightly from the variant in units.h to avoid rounding inconsistencies. */
+#define CROS_EC_HWMON_ABSOLUTE_ZERO_MILLICELSIUS (-273000)
+
+static long cros_ec_hwmon_kelvin_to_millicelsius(long t)
+{
+	return t * MILLIDEGREE_PER_DEGREE + CROS_EC_HWMON_ABSOLUTE_ZERO_MILLICELSIUS;
+}
+
 static long cros_ec_hwmon_temp_to_millicelsius(u8 temp)
 {
-	return kelvin_to_millicelsius((((long)temp) + EC_TEMP_SENSOR_OFFSET));
+	return cros_ec_hwmon_kelvin_to_millicelsius((((long)temp) + EC_TEMP_SENSOR_OFFSET));
 }
